Enables growth factor binding activity. Involved in several processes, including endochondral ossification; response to cAMP; and response to estrogen. Predicted to be located in several cellular components, including basolateral plasma membrane; centriolar satellite; and microvillus. Predicted to be part of receptor complex. Predicted to be integral component of plasma membrane. Predicted to colocalize with actin filament and stress fiber. Biomarker of several diseases, including acute kidney tubular necrosis; brain ischemia; gastric ulcer; goiter; and hepatocellular carcinoma.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in arteriovenous malformation and multiple cutaneous and mucosal venous malformations. Orthologous to human TEK (TEK receptor tyrosine kinase).
